Output 45ff502c85ec9ab67fb5ed235860631e739306975bc9ae42e4e77897f6d996d4:0

value
90000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d2fbfa0363e2288231f1855f85d3778a72bb08a OP_EQUAL
address
37GYLsXix7YoAtmf4UJLKwvkhsrd6adt2w
transaction
45ff502c85ec9ab67fb5ed235860631e739306975bc9ae42e4e77897f6d996d4
confirmations
235818
spent
true